Personal data Dimpna Meerts 


    Household of Dimpna Meerts

    She is married to Cornelius Mertens.

    They got married on September 24, 1651 at Geel, Belgie.

    getuigen: Joannes Vandesande en Adrianus Bulens/Verbraeken/Heylen

    Child(ren):

    1. Elisabeth Mertens  1652-????
    2. Catharina Mertens  1655-???? 
    3. Simon Mertens  1658-????
    4. Henricus Mertens  1662-????
    5. Margareta Mertens  1666-????
